Wynona board discusses district options and grades 7–12 curriculum; no decisions recorded

Board of Education Independent School District No. 30 · February 11, 2026

Board members discussed district options for 2026–2027 and curriculum options for grades 7–12 but the minutes record discussion only and do not show decisions or specifics for either agenda item.

Agenda items 6 and 7 covered a discussion of district options for the 2026–2027 school year and curriculum options for grades 7 through 12. The minutes note that the topics were discussed but do not record proposals, votes, or next steps. No public comments were recorded on these agenda items.

Because the minutes contain no further detail, the record does not indicate which options were considered, whether staff presented proposals, or whether any data (enrollment projections, budget impacts or curriculum samples) were reviewed. Further information would need to be obtained from district staff or subsequent board minutes to clarify potential changes for the 2026–2027 school year.
